Signs Your Business Needs a CFO Recruiting Firm Proper Now
Financial leadership can make or break a rising company. While many companies start with a bookkeeper or part time accountant, there comes a stage when higher level monetary strategy becomes essential. If your company is dealing with fast change, complicated decisions, or monetary uncertainty, it could also be time to partner with a CFO recruiting firm to find the fitting executive talent.
Listed here are the clearest signs your corporation should start that search immediately.
1. Cash Flow Problems Keep Popping Up
Constant cash flow issues are one of the strongest indicators that your business needs experienced financial leadership. In case you are ceaselessly scrambling to cover payroll, delaying vendor payments, or counting on short term financing just to stay afloat, you likely lack long term financial planning.
A skilled CFO does more than track numbers. They build forecasting models, manage working capital, and create strategies that keep cash flowing smoothly. A recruiting firm can help you discover somebody with proven expertise fixing exactly these problems.
2. You Are Growing Faster Than Your Financial Systems
Fast progress is exciting, however it may also expose critical financial weaknesses. In case your income has doubled however your reporting systems are still primary spreadsheets, you're working at risk. Scaling companies need stronger budgeting, forecasting, and financial controls.
When your inner team can not keep up with rising complicatedity, it is time to bring in executive level expertise. A CFO recruiting firm can determine candidates who have guided companies through comparable development phases and know the best way to build the correct monetary infrastructure.
3. You Are Making ready for Investment or Funding
Raising capital changes everything. Investors anticipate detailed monetary projections, clear unit economics, and strong reporting processes. If your present financial leader struggles to answer in depth questions about margins, burn rate, or long term profitability, that may be a red flag.
An experienced CFO plays a key role in fundraising. They help structure deals, talk with investors, and ensure your financial story makes sense. A recruiting firm can connect you with candidates who've direct expertise working with venture capital, private equity, or lenders.
4. Financial Choices Really feel Reactive Instead of Strategic
If you are continually placing out fires instead of planning ahead, what you are promoting is likely missing strategic monetary leadership. Choices about pricing, enlargement, hiring, or cost cutting needs to be driven by data and long term evaluation, not guesswork.
A CFO brings a forward looking perspective. They assist leadership teams understand the financial impact of every major move. When your company lacks that steering, partnering with a CFO recruiting firm turns into a smart step toward stability and smarter growth.
5. Compliance and Reporting Are Becoming Risky
As businesses grow, monetary laws, tax obligations, and reporting requirements change into more complex. Mistakes in these areas can lead to fines, audits, or reputational damage. If your team feels uncertain about compliance or struggles to close the books accurately and on time, the risk level is high.
A seasoned CFO understands regulatory requirements and builds processes that keep the company protected. Recruiting firms concentrate on discovering leaders with experience in your trade and regulatory environment.
6. Your Leadership Team Lacks Financial Depth
Founders and CEOs are sometimes visionaries, however not always financial experts. If no one at the executive table can confidently interpret financial data or challenge assumptions, determination making suffers. A CFO adds balance to the leadership team by bringing monetary self-discipline to strategic discussions.
CFO recruiting firms consider not only technical skills but in addition leadership ability and cultural fit. This ensures the person you hire can partner successfully with the rest of your executive team.
7. You Have Outgrown Your Current Finance Leader
Generally the issue is just not the absence of a finance leader, however a mismatch in experience. A controller who was excellent for a small operation will not be ready to lead a fancy, multi entity, or international business. Recognizing this gap early prevents costly mistakes later.
A CFO recruiting firm helps you define the exact level of expertise you need now, not where the company used to be. That clarity leads to raised hiring decisions and stronger monetary leadership.
When a number of of these signs appear directly, waiting only will increase risk. Bringing in a CFO through a specialised recruiting firm can give your online business the financial direction, structure, and confidence wanted to move forward with strength.
